Rudi Seckel provides legal counsel to both public and private sector clients in construction planning law and building regulations, public funding law, environmental law, municipal law and water law.
LAWYER
DEGREE IN ADMINISTRATIVE ECONOMICS
Profile
Born in Greiz, Thuringia
Degree in administrative economics at the Public Administration College in Gotha
Legal studies in Jena
Research associate in various law firms specialising in administrative law
Lawyer at Kiermeier Haselier Grosse since 2019
Languages: German, English
Publications
Längeres gemeinsames Lernen – Thüringen auf dem Weg zu mehr Bildungsgerechtigkeit; Paper in the ‘Impulse’ series of the Thuringian Institute for Teacher Training, Curriculum Development and Media, Thillm.2012, Kontinuität und Wandel in der Bildung, 1st edition, Bad Berka 2012
